When determining this ranking, we place a high emphasis on the school's quality as well as its sticker price. Even though a college may be affordable, it may not offer value. More specifically, we discount our quality score by the published tuition and fees charged by a school. This gives the cost per unit of quality for each college. The value is determined by how much quality your dollar buys.

Our calculations use out-of-state tuition and fees in our nationwide and regional rankings. Average in-state tuition and fees are used for our statewide rankings.

Best Mechanics & Repairers Basic Certificate School

Our 2023 rankings named Fox Valley Technical College the best value school in Wisconsin for mechanics & repairers students working on their basic certificate. Located in the midsize suburb of Appleton, FVTC is a public school with a fairly large student population.

In-state tuition fees for undergraduate students at FVTC are $4,826 per year.

FVTC not only placed well in our value ranking, but it is also #2 on our Best Mechanics & Repairers Basic Certificate Trade Schools in Wisconsin list.
